# CodeGenerator Programmatically generate javascript. ## Usage ``` npm install js-code-generator ``` ## Features - Handles code indentation for you while allowing you to set the number of spaces and tabs. - Provides helper method to generate unique names for iterator variables to make generating nested loops easier - consistent function arguments and return values ## Example ```javascript var Generate = require("./CodeGenerator.js"); var itrVar = Generate.variable({ name: Generate.uniqueIteratorName(), value: "0" }); var code = Generate.forLoop({ startCondition: `${itrVar.data.name} = 0`, stopCondition: `${itrVar.data.name} < 10`, incrementAction: `${itrVar.data.name} += 1`, body: function() { return Generate.ifStatement({ condition: `${itrVar.data.name} % 2 == 0`, body: function() { return Generate.consoleLog(["'even'"]).code; } }).code } }).code console.log(code); /* Output: for (var i = 0; i < 10; i += 1) { if (i % 2 == 0) { console.log("even"); } } */ ``` ## Config **numSpacesPerTab** (defaults to 4) The number of spaces that make up 1 tab. Used for code indentation. ```javascript CodeGenerator.numSpacesPerTab = 2; ``` **numTabs** (defaults to 1) The number of spaces that make up 1 tab. Used for code indentation. ```javascript CodeGenerator.numTabs = 2; ``` ## Methods **variable** ```javascript /* @param Object data { {string} name, {string} value (optional) } @returns { data: data, code: code } */ var example1 = Generate.variable({name: "test", value: "0"}); console.log(example1.code) // var test = 0; var example2 = Generate.variable({name: "test"}); console.log(example2.code) // var test; ``` **reassignVariable** ```javascript /* @param Object data { {string} name, {string} value } @returns { data: data, code: code } */ var code = []; var testVar = Generate.variable({name: "test"}); code.push(testVar.code); var example = Generate.reassignVariable({name: testVar.data.name, value: "0"}) code.push(example.code); console.log(code.join("\n")); /* Output: var test; test = 0; */ ``` **incrementVariable** ```javascript /* @param Object data { {string} name, {function} value (Optional) } */ var code = [ Generate.variable(name: "num", value: "0").code, Generate.incrementVariable({name: numVar.data.name, value: "4"}).code, Generate.incrementVariable({name: numVar.data.name}).code, ] console.log(code.join("\n")); /* Output: var num = 0; num += 4; num++ */ ``` **decrementVariable** ```javascript /* @param Object data { {string} name, {function} value (Optional) } */ var code = [ Generate.variable(name: "num", value: "0").code, Generate.decrementVariable({name: numVar.data.name, value: "4"}).code, Generate.decrementVariable({name: numVar.data.name}).code, ] console.log(code.join("\n")); /* Output: var num = 0; num -= 4; num-- */ ``` **firstClassFunction** ```javascript /* @param Object data { {string} name, {array} args (Optional), {function} body } @returns { data: data, code: code } */ var example = Generate.firstClassFunction({ name: "func", args: ["a", "b", "c"], body: function() { return Generate.consoleLog("hi").code; } }) console.log(example.code) /* Output: var func = function(a, b, c) { console.log("hi"); }; */ ``` **newInstance** ```javascript /* @param Object data { {string} type {array} args } @returns Object { {string} code } */ var instance = Generate.newInstance({type: "Person", args: ["'Bob'", 30]}); var personVar = Generate.variable({name: "person", value: instance.code}); console.log(personVar.code); /* Output: var person = new Person('Bob', 30); */ ``` **objectPropertyAssignment** ```javascript /* @param Object data { {string} objName (Optional. Defaults to "this") {string} propName, {string} value, {boolean} dotNotation (Optional. Defaults to true) } */ var objVar = Generate.variable({ name: "obj", value: {} }); var example1 = Generate.objectPropertyAssignment({ objName: objVar.data.name, propName: "prop", value: "hello" }); var example2 = Generate.objectPropertyAssignment({ objName: objVar.data.name, propName: "prop", value: "hello", dotNotation: false }); var code = [ objVar.code, example1.code, example2.code ].join("\n") console.log(code); /* Output: var obj = {}; obj.prop = "hello"; obj["prop"] = "hello"; */ ``` **objectFunctionCall** ```javascript /* @param Object data { {string} objName (Optional. Defaults to "this") {string} funcName, {array} args (Optional) } */ var example = Generate.objectFunctionCall({ objName: "Math", funcName: "floor", args: [3.5] }) console.log(example.code); /* Output: Math.floor(3.5); */ ``` **objectFunction** ```javascript /* @param Object data { {string} objName (Optional. Defaults to "this") {string} funcName, {array} args (Optional), {function} body } */ var example = Generate.objectFunction({ objName: "obj", funcName: "sumNums", args: ["nums"], body: function() { return Generate.comment({text: "code to sum elements of nums array"}).code } }) console.log(example.code); /* Output: obj.sumNums = function(nums) { // code to sum elemens of nums array } */ ``` **ifStatement** ```javascript /* @param Object data { {string} condition, {function} body } */ var numVar = Generate.variable(name: "num", value: "0"); var example = Generate.ifStatement({ condition: `${numVar.data.name} > 2`, body: function() { let body = [ Generate.incrementVariable({name: numVar.data.name, value: "4"}).code, Generate.incrementVariable({name: numVar.data.name}).code, ]; return body.join("\n"); } }); var code = [ numVar.code, example.code ].join("\n"); console.log(code) /* Output: var num = 0; if (num > 2) { numVar += 4; numVar++ } */ ``` **elseIfStatement** **elseStatement** **tryBlock** **catchBlock** **forLoop** ```javascript /* @param Object data { {string} startCondition, {string} stopCondition, {string} incrementAction, {function} body } */ var nestedForLoop = Generate.forLoop({ startCondition: `${itrVar.data.name} = 0`, stopCondition: `${itrVar.data.name} < 10`, incrementAction: `${itrVar.data.name} += 1`, body: function() { let itrVar = Generate.variable({ name: Generate.uniqueIteratorName(), value: "0" }); return ( Generate.forLoop({ startCondition: `${itrVar.data.name} = 0`, stopCondition: `${itrVar.data.name} < 10`, incrementAction: `${itrVar.data.name} += 1`, body: function() { let itrVar = Generate.variable({ name: Generate.uniqueIteratorName(), value: "0" }); return ( Generate.forLoop({ startCondition: `${itrVar.data.name} = 0`, stopCondition: `${itrVar.data.name} < 10`, incrementAction: `${itrVar.data.name} += 1`, body: function() { return ""; } }).code ) } }).code ) } }).code console.log(nestedForLoop); /* Output: for (var i = 0; i < 10; i += 1) { for (var j = 0; j < 10; j += 1) { for (var k = 0; k < 10; k += 1) { } } } */ ```
